On Wednesday afternoon the "afternoon activity" was a flamenco lesson. All the Prep students in addition to some of the other students at International House joined in a lesson of the basic steps and hand movements of the traditional music and dance of the Spanish gypsies. Their class lasted an hour and a half and my experience is that when we eventually get to see flamenco, having had the lessons gives them a particular appreciation for the complexity of the art.
